5 Days in Montreal - Perfect Vacation Guide

The city of Montreal has had a long romance with Europe since the 16th century. The city sits on the Île de Montreal and is the second most-populous city in Canada. Located in Canada's Qubec province, Montreal is the city that loves to enjoy good food, art, and culture. Following World War II, the city has transformed itself into a global metropolis, thanks to its rapid economic growth. Montreal has many art museums, shopping zones, outdoorsy & physical activities, historical areas that you would enjoy exploring.

Your 5-day Montreal tour will let you explore some of the best sites within the city limits and also let you take a day trip to the nearby cities.

Day 1 in Montreal

Start your day by visiting two of the most famous attractions in Montreal – the Montreal Botanical Garden and Montreal Biodome. Located at the Olympic Park, the Montreal Biodome gives the visitors a chance to walk through replicas of four ecosystems that are found in the Americas. The four exhibits found here are Tropical Forest from South America, Laurentian Forest from North America, Saint Lawrence Marine Eco-system form the Gulf of Saint Lawrence, and Sub-Polar Region from the Arctic and Antarctic. Later, head to the Montreal Botanical Garden that comprises of 75 hectares of thematic gardens. In the afternoon, you can take a leisurely walk through the Old Montreal. Post sunset, take a cab to Buona Notte to enjoy a nice meal.

Day 2 in Montreal

Head to the downtown today. The downtown Montreal has many interesting sites that will keep you occupied for the better part of the day. Visit places like Montreal Museum of Fine Arts, Mary - Queen of the World Cathedral, Musée Grévin Montreal, and Darling Foundry. In the evening, visit the Dorchester Square and the Place du Canada. If you are a beer fan, you can visit one of the microbreweries in downtown Montreal.

Day 3 in Montreal

On day 3 of your 5D/4N Montreal trip, visit La Ronde. Today owned and operated by Six Flags, this park has many rides that would appeal to all kinds of visitors. There are extreme rides, intermediate rides, family-friendly rides, and animations and shows that will keep you entertained all through the day. Get yourself a day pass and enjoy a day filled with adventure and fun. The many gift shops and restaurants here would provide you that much needed break before you are ready to scream your lungs out again. Later in the evening, you can visit the Parc Jean-Drapeau to detox your mind.

Day 4 in Montreal

Start early today and reach Quebec City before breakfast. Sitting on the banks of the Saint Lawrence River, this French-speaking city has a colonial core complete with historical sites like Vieux-Qubec and Place Royale. Choose from many places like Château Frontenac Hotel (a luxurious castle hotel), Old Quebec (a historic neighbourhood), Citadelle of Quebec (a fortress), Plains of Abraham (a colonial battle site), and Musée de la civilisation (a musuem) while on your day trip to this beautiful city. Before heading back to Montreal, visit the Petit Champlain for its cobblestoned streets and many bistros and boutiques.

Day 5 in Montreal

On your last day of you 5-day Montreal trip, head to the Canada’s capital – Ottawa. Sitting on the Ottawa River and near the U.S Border, Ottawa is home to Parliament Hill that has may beautiful Victorian style buildings and attractions such as the National Gallery of Canada, Peace Tower, Canadian Museum of History, National Gallery of Canada, and Notre-Dame Cathedral Basilica are located a short walk from the centre. After all the walking and exploring, you can head to the Rideau Canal for a leisurely afternoon. This park lined canal is filled with boats during summer and ice-skaters during winter.
